6. Checking audio synchronized clock
TL104 (128FS)
Clock with frequency 128-fold of sampling frequency and signal amplitude of 3.3 V.
If the clock is not normal, it is not possible to input/output audio signals at SSP1 (IC107, IC110).
The clock is provided by the MLAN circuit board and provided directly to SSP1 from 100-pin connector (CN109).
* TL104 is after passing buffer IC (IC118) and correct judgment is not expected if the IC118 output is damaged.
The reference GND is TL258 (DGND).
TL253 (256FS)
Clock with frequency 256-fold of sampling frequency and signal amplitude of 3.3 V.
If the clock is not normal, A/D converter and D/A converter will not work normally.
The clock is supplied by the MLAN circuit board and provided to A/D converter and D/A converter from the 100-pin connector
(CN109) through IC118.
The reference GND is TL258 (DGND).
TL254 (64FS)
Clock with frequency 64-fold of sampling frequency and signal amplitude of 3.3 V.
If the clock is not normal, A/D converter and D/A converter will not work normally.
The clock is supplied by the MLAN circuit board and provided to A/D converter and D/A converter from the 100-pin connector
(CN109) through IC118.
The reference GND is TL258 (DGND).
TL255 (WCK)
Clock with the same frequency as the sampling frequency and signal amplitude of 3.3 V.
If the clock is not normal, audio input/output at SSP1, A/D converter and D/A converter will not work normally.
